Reporting to the Events and Scheduling Manager, the event coordinator is responsible for the planning and professional execution of university signature events, weddings and corporate activities. As a member of the Campus Services team, they provide event planning expertise and scheduling guidance to the institution to ensure all university events align with campus policies and procedures.The coordinator has excellent time management, planning and day of event delivery skills. They are a skilled communicator and committed to delivering the highest level of quality customer service. The incumbent enjoys working with a degree of autonomy, yet has the competencies to collaborate and build a shared vision with a team of volunteers, suppliers, and stakeholders to bring an event to fruition.This position requires a flexible work schedule with the ability to adjust the standard work week to meet the service needs of the university during peak operation times.
